Resumen:
The energy of the cosmic rays observed by the surface detector only is calculated by means of a calibration curve which is obtained performing a dedicated analysis based on hybrid events. Therefore, the calibration depends on the composition of the cosmic rays. This ef ect can introduce biases in composition analyses when parameters with a strong dependence on primary energy, like the number of muons at a given distance from the core Nmu and Sb, are considered. In this work we study the e ects of the dependence on composition of the calibration curve on the determination of the mean value of Nmu at 600 m from the shower axis in the energy range relevant to AMIGA.
